195. A Handbag Nuke (ST:S31)
from Antimatter Pod · host Anika and Liz
Anika and Liz are here to discuss the NEW and WIDELY REVILED streaming movie Star Trek: Section 31. And here's Antimatter Pod's hottest take yet: we ... liked it? Not because it's good! (It's not!) But ... well, have a listen while we discuss... We feel cheated that we didn't get series that Erika Lippoldt and Bo-yeon Kim wrote But is it Star Trek? Yes. Next question! We are intrigued by Georgiou's decision to go into the hospitality industry Rachel Garrett is not quite a fully-fledged character, but she has enough potential that we're sad we'll probably never Kasey Ruhl in the role again Farscape, Alias and Enterprise vibes Is Zeph a transphobic joke in human form? The costumes by far were the best part of the movie and we have a lot to say about Rachel Garrett's collection of blue pageboy wigs
